Samsung working with other companies on new technology standard for 3D active glasses

Samsung working with other companies on new technology standard for 3D active glasses

  Samsung has joined hands with Panasonic, Sony and XPAND 3D to develop a new technology standard for consumer 3D active glasses. Under the Full HD 3D Glasses Initiative, companies will work on the development and licensing of RF-based 3D active glasses technology which includes RF system protocols between 3D active glasses and 3D devices.
